On Wed, Dec 03, 2014 at 12:22:02PM +0000, sebb wrote:
> I cannot get the examples in the manual to work.
> They don't produce any output apart from the separator.
> 
> Is this a known bug?
> 
> How to reproduce:
> 
> svn co --depth files https://svn.apache.org/repos/asf/subversion/trunk
> subversion
> 
> $ svn log -l 10 subversion
> -- this works OK
> 
> $ svn log -r {2014-11-30} subversion
> ------------------------------------------------------------------------
> $ svn log -r {2014-11-30T00:00:00} subversion
> ------------------------------------------------------------------------
> 
> This was tried on minotaur, using
> 
> svn, version 1.7.9 (r1462340)
>    compiled Jun  3 2013, 11:33:48
> 
> I have the same problems with the following version
> 
> svn, version 1.8.10 (r1615264)
>    compiled Aug 11 2014, 11:33:45 on x86_64-apple-darwin13.0.0
> 
> =================
> 
> There's also a minor documentation error, the manual says:
> 
> If you want to include the 27th in your search, you can either specify
> the 27th with the time ({"2006-11-27 23:59"}), or just specify the
> next day ({2006-11-28}).
> 
> The phrase "the next day" should be "the previous day" or "the day before"

Date search doesn't work on the ASF repository because svn:date properties
of revisions aren't monotonically increasing.

See the note at the very bottom of 
http://svnbook.red-bean.com/en/1.7/svn.tour.revs.specifiers.html#svn.tour.revs.dates
